As of last Friday, I have been unable to open the revit model.  But everyone else on the team can.

 

When attempting to open the file, the open sequence will stop at 64% and then I end up having to close the program through the task manager.

 

I have already deleted my local and try to reopen, rebooted my station, and attempt to open an earlier version of the file.  I have been able to open an earlier version of the model and I have also been able to open others files.

 

Any suggestions?

Try to eliminate all possible causes.

 

Start by making a detached version saved to your desktop. If it opens, it's most likely a network connection issue.

If your model is hosted on BIM 360 you can try clearing your cache.

Also I find that I can usually open a model if I close all worksets using the Specify option in the Open dialog. Afterward I can open the worksets. Quite often this process reveals that there is a problem with a linked model and the opening sequence is delayed significantly because of the linked file.
